오늘부터 자바스크립트 본격적으로 시작🤣이제부터 본격적으로 어려운 부분들이 나오고 있기때문에, 통곡의 벽이 되지 않기 위해하루하루 열심히 다져야 한다!! 열쩡열쩡열쩡하나의 값을 저장하기 위해 확보한 메모리 공간 또는 그 메모리 공간을 식별하기 위해 붙인 이름메모리를 직
'.' 닷(dot)console.log : 콘솔에 정보를 남김console.dir : 객체를 콘솔에 출력console.error: 실제 error아니고 내 로직상의 에러를 띄움console.table: 테이블을 출력해줌위에 4개를 제일 많이 사용 함2-1) 이항 산술
반복문 (for, for in, for of, while, do while, forEach, break, continue) 조건문은 조건식의 평가 결과가 참인 경우 코드 블록을 실행한다. 그 후 조건식을 다시 평가에 다시 실행한다. 조건식이 거짓이 될때 까지 1. f
조건문(if, else if, else, switch) 일반적으로 위에서 아래로 코드의 실행 흐름이 이루어진다. 제어문들은 이러한 코드의 실행 흐름을 인위적으로 조절 한다. * 조건문* : 조건식의 평가 결과에 따라 코드 실행이 결정된다 1. if문 * 1-1)
함수 함수는 반드시 호출을 해야 실행이 된다. 매개변수(parament) : 함수와 메서드 입력변수 명( ex. x) 인수(argument): 함수와 메서드의 입력값(ex. 3) 함수를 파라미터로 선언하고, 인수로 실행한다 ` ` 여기서 a,b는 파라미터, 10과
타입 변환 개발자가 의도적으로 값의 타입을 변환하는 것 명시적 타입 변환 타입 캐스트를 이용해서,강제적으로 타입을 변환시킨다. (타입 캐스트: Number(),string() 등) 타입 캐스트를 이용한다고 해서, 기존 값을 변경 하는 것은 아니다. 타입 변환은 기
객체 원시값을 제외한 나머지 값은 모두 객체 이다. 객체는 관련된 데이터와 함수로 이루어지는데, 이는 객체안에서 프로퍼티랑 메소드라 부른다. 1. 원시값과 객체 > 원시값은 string, number, boolean, undefined, symbol, null 변경
재귀함수 내가 나를 호출 하는 함수 시간 변환, 콤마 등등에서 사용 실무에서 권하진 않음 (가독성이 떨어짐) 특수한 경우 말고는 사용하지 마라!! 공식 몇가지 외워놓고 사용하기 그럼 특수한 경우는 뭔가??? 네비게이션에서 최단 경로 찾는 거 1) 재귀함수의 조건 종
1. map(메소드) 배열 내의 모든 요소 각각에 대하여 주어진 함수를 호출한 결과를 모아 새로운 배열을 반환합니다. ` ` 1-2) map 이용하기(메소드) ` ` * map과 forEach의 차이 * map(value, index, array) : 해당 값
오늘 배운 내용은 자바스크립트를 공부하며 계속계속 봐왔던 This. 계속 '아 이런뜻이겠구나'만 알고 있던 This를 구체적으로 알 수 있었다. 7. this 자신을 호출한 객체 자신이 생성한 객체' ` 아무것도 없을 때는 윈도우의 값을 불러줌 자기 자신을 호출한 객
이번주에 어려웠던 부분이었다 jQuery와 Ajax...정말 어떨때 쓰는건지 어떻게 쓰는 건지 1도 감이 안왔는데, 혼자 천천히 수업노트 다시 정리하면서, 여러글을 보다 보니, 한 2정도는 이해가 간다.제이 쿼리는 자바스크립트의 라이브러리 이다.그리고 이후에 다룰 aj
1. 프로토 타입 1-1) 프로토 타입 문법 >* 문법: proto, prototype >* 프로토 타입 역사를 살펴보면, 처음에 자바스크립트가 프로토 타입을 만들었다. 그런데 벤더사에서 맘대로 __ 붙여서 여러가지 명칭을 만들어서 가지고 만들었다. 그래서 대혼란의